> [PR105224] C++ modules and AAPCS/ARM EABI clash on inline key methods
>
> From: Alexandre Oliva <oliva@adacore.com>
>
> g++.dg/modules/virt-2_a.C fails on arm-eabi and many other arm targets
> that use the AAPCS variant. ARM is the only target that overrides
> TARGET_CXX_KEY_METHOD_MAY_BE_INLINE. It's not clear to me which way
> the clash between AAPCS and C++ Modules design should be resolved, but
> currently it favors AAPCS and thus the test fails.
>
> Skipping the test or conditionally dropping the inline keyword breaks
> subsequent tests, so I'm XFAILing the expectation that vtable and rtti
> symbols are output on arm_eabi targets.
